Popular State Parks Near Lake Mills, WI

New Glarus Woods State Park is a secluded, serene park located approximately 45 minutes southwest of Lake Mills. This park offers camping opportunities for RVs, with 18 sites that offer electric hookups. There are shared water and dump station facilities available for campers. New Glarus Woods is known for its lush greenery, hilly terrains, and extensive hiking trails that offer breathtaking views of the surrounding areas.Lake Kegonsa State Park is a popular destination for water sports en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. Located about 20 minutes southeast of Lake Mills, this state park offers an impressive beach area, multiple boat launches, and fishing opportunities on the lake. The campground has over 80 camping sites with electrical hookups available for RVs. Campers can enjoy amenities such as hot showers, flush toilets, a dump station, and fire rings at this park.Big Foot Beach State Park is located approximately one hour south of Lake Mills on the shores of Geneva Lake. This state park offers an array of outdoor activities such as swimming, fishing, and boating along with several hiking trails to explore the surrounding nature. Big Foot Beach has two campgrounds with electric hookups available to RVers; there are also shower facilities and dump stations within walking distance from the campsites.All three state parks require reservations in advance before arriving; make sure to check availability and book your spot ahead of time to guarantee your stay.

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ting an Affordable RV Near Lake Mills, WI

How does RVshare classify an affordable RV rental?

RVshare defines an affordable RV rental as any rental that is priced between $100-$250 per night. These rentals are perfect for travelers looking for an affordable way to see the country.

Can I rent an affordable RV in Lake Mills, WI that still offers the amenities and features I desire for my trips, such as a kitchen, bathroom, or air conditioning?

Yes! RVshare has a wide variety of affordable RV rentals available in cities across the United States. These rentals often come equipped with amenities like a full kitchen, bathroom, and air conditioning, providing travelers with all the comforts of home while on the road.

Are there any additional fees or charges for renting an affordable RV in Lake Mills, WI, such as cleaning or mileage fees?

The owner of the RV determines any additional fees or charges associated with the rental, such as cleaning or mileage fees. Any fees or charges will be clearly stated in the RV listing description on the RVshare website.

How do I properly maintain and care for an affordable RV rental during my trip, and are there any special considerations I should be aware of?

It is important to follow the guidelines provided by the RV’s owner for proper care of the rental during the trip. This includes keeping the RV clean and free of damage, and using the appropriate cleaning products for the materials in the RV. The RV owner is responsible for the regular maintenance of the RV.

Can I rent an affordable RV in Lake Mills, WI for an extended period, and are any discounts or promotions available for longer rentals?

Yes! Many RV owners on RVshare offer affordable rental options for extended periods of time. Though RVshare does not offer discounts, owners may offer discounted rentals for extended time periods.

What fuel efficiency can I expect from an affordable RV rental, and how can I minimize fuel costs during my trip?

RVs are not known for their fuel efficiency, but renters can take steps to minimize fuel costs during their trip. This includes avoiding speeding and rapid acceleration, maintaining a consistent speed, and avoiding excessive idling. Also remember that the larger and heavier the vehicle, the lower the fuel efficiency.

Do I bring my bedding and linens to use in an affordable RV rental, and what kind of storage options are available for these items?

The RV owner determines what is included with the rental, such as bedding and linens. Renters should review the RV listing description or ask the owner for more information. Many RVs have storage options for personal items, including bedding and linens.

How do I properly level and stabilize my RV rental at my campsite or RV park, and what equipment or tools do I need?

Leveling and stabilizing an RV rental is important for both safety and comfort. RV owners typically provide leveling blocks and stabilizing jacks to renters, along with instructions for proper use.

Do I bring my entertainment equipment or appliances for an affordable RV rental, such as a portable grill or music player?

Renters should review the RV listing description or ask the owner for more information on what is included with the rental, such as entertainment equipment or appliances. Some RVs come equipped with a portable grill or music player, while others do not.

What kind of maintenance or upkeep do I need to perform in the RV during my rental period?

Renters are responsible for keeping the RV clean and free of damage during the rental period. Any other maintenance or upkeep is the responsibility of the RV’s owner. Renters should follow the guidelines provided by the owner for proper care and maintenance of the rental during the trip.
